Google publishes Android tips and tricks

Android Google has just published a list of its favourite tips and tricks for its open source Android mobile operating system. The list features a variety of helpful hints for getting the most out of Android devices, as well as a number of suggested applications and games.

Many of the tips and tricks, however, only apply to devices running Android 2.3 "Gingerbread", the latest version of the mobile OS announced earlier this month. To date, the Nexus S is the only device that currently ships with Gingerbread. In a post on Twitter, Google has confirmed that its Nexus One smartphone will be receiving an over-the-air (OTA) upgrade to Android 2.3 "in the coming weeks". Other devices, such as the HTC Desire HD, are expected to follow in the coming weeks and months.

The full list of tips and tricks can be found in a post on the Official Google Blog by Senior VP of Product Management, Jonathan Rosenberg.
